Question 798278: The age of father is twice the square of the age of his son . Eight years hence , father's age will be thrice times as that of his son . Find their present age ?

f=2s^2
f+8=3*(s+8)
f+8=3s+24
f=3s+16
2s^2=3s+16
2s^2-3s-16=0
positive answers only
